Sloppy multi-platform development makes for a poor iPad experience – Caveman Review

This app claims to be universally compatible with the iPhone and iPad. However, the iPad version is simply a zoomed-in version of the iPhone version. It looks fuzzy and text is hard to read. This developer does offer an iPad version but they require you to buy two separate versions just to support difference resolutions. Ultimately, that's extremely disappointing.
